Abstract

A cam system for lifting an object comprises a cam mechanism, a DSP controller, a motor driving circuit and a motor, the DSP controller controls the motor to rotate through the motor driving circuit, the cam mechanism comprises a cam (4), a driving rotating shaft (42) and a locking pin (5), the driving rotating shaft (42) is in linkage with the motor and is used for driving the cam (4) to rotate, the overall shape of the cam (4) is an oval, and the oval has a short axis (x) and a long axis (y). A lifting position bearing area (8) is arranged on one top point of the long axis (y) of the oval, and is used for bearing the object (2) at the lifting position of the object (2), a lifting position locking concave opening (41) is arranged on the other top point of the long axis (y) of the oval, and the lifting position locking concave opening (41) is matched with a head (51) of a locking pin (5) at the lifting position.

technical field [0001] The invention relates to a cam, in particular to a cam system for lifting objects. Background technique [0002] The cam mechanism is a high-level mechanism composed of three basic components: the cam, the follower and the frame. The cam is a component with a curved profile or a groove, generally a driving part, which performs constant-speed rotary motion or reciprocating linear motion. The component that is in contact with the cam profile and transmits power and realizes a predetermined law of motion generally performs reciprocating linear motion or swings, and is called a follower. [0003] The basic feature of the cam mechanism in application is that it can make the follower obtain more complex motion laws. Because the motion law of the follower depends on the cam profile curve, so in application, it is enough to design the cam profile curve according to the motion law of the follower.
